Alec Pierce or DJ Moore: Who Should You Start?
2026 Week 1 · deterministic head-to-head · Verdicts based on PPR scoring.
Moore's established role edges Pierce's explosive but uncertain profile
DJ Moore gets the nod by a narrow margin because his WR1 role and multiple ways to create after the catch make him less dependent on a single deep connection. Alec Pierce's locked-in perimeter usage keeps this competitive, but his unresolved PUP-P status and rust concern add meaningful uncertainty to a boom-bust option; ESPN 2026-08-27 notes he is still knocking off rust. Moore's difficult matchup limits his ceiling, yet it does not erase the safer path to useful PPR volume.
What flips it: Pierce is confirmed active with no managed-snap concern.

Why Alec Pierce
Toss-Up· mediumOutside WR and primary deep threat. Big-bodied vertical winner with elite yards-per-catch profile.
Locked-in 86% snap role, but WR47 with a PUP-P tag unresolved — confirm he's active before you flex a boom-bust deep threat.
- Pierce can swing the matchup with one or two explosive downfield wins rather than needing steady short-area volume.
- His primary deep-threat role offers real spike-week appeal, but the unresolved PUP-P tag makes snap quality the key concern.
The call
- Role isn't the issue: 86% snap share and an 18% target share over 15 games means he's on the field for everything Indy runs.
- The problem is the price of admission — WR47 at 9.7 projected points sits below the typical WR3/flex cut line in a 12-team PPR league, and PPR scoring doesn't flatter a low-volume field-stretcher.
- Availability is the swing factor: the sheet lists him as PUP-P with status normalized to unknown, so this call is unstartable until his game status clears.
- Matchup offers no tiebreaker — the DvP composite ranks Baltimore 24 of 32 (softer end) but it's built on a 0-game sample at 0.00 confidence, so treat it as noise. A 23.0 implied total with a 3.5-point spread points to a competitive script rather than a pass-heavy chase.

Why DJ Moore
Toss-Up· mediumWR1 and primary target. Physical yards-after-catch separator with occasional gadget rushing and trick-play usage.
WR31 at 11.6 points with a locked 85% snap share, but a 16% target share and a top-7 DvP matchup cap the ceiling — flex call only.
- Moore's WR1 status and yards-after-catch ability give him ways to produce even when the matchup suppresses efficiency.
- Occasional gadget rushing and trick-play usage create extra scoring routes beyond his target volume.
The call
- Role is safe: 85% snap share as an outside WR means volume floor, but a 16% target share over 17 games is a WR3-level workload, not a difference-maker.
- Houston grades 7 of 32 in DvP composite (32 = softest), one of the tougher draws on the board — though the 0-game sample and 0.00 confidence mean that number shouldn't be treated as gospel.
- Game script is neutral-to-fine: 23.5 implied team total with a -1.5 spread points to a close, competitive game rather than a pass-heavy chase or a run-out-the-clock blowout.
- WR31 at 11.6 projected is right at the 12-team flex line — start him if your alternative is a bench-level WR4, sit him if you have a higher-target-share option.
